Artificial Intelligence (AI) is transforming battery energy storage systems (BESS), boosting efficiency, extending lifespan and maximizing their utility for our power grids.
How AI is a Game-Changer:
- Efficiency & Longevity: AI dynamically optimizes charging/discharging based on real-time data, reducing energy loss and cycles. This can extend battery life by up to 40% and cut charging time by 30%. Predictive maintenance, powered by AI, detects degradation early with over 95% accuracy.
- Grid Stabilization & Load Management: AI-driven BESS can rapidly respond to grid fluctuations, providing crucial frequency regulation and voltage support. They smartly manage loads, shave peak demand, and optimize renewable energy integration.
- Advanced AI at Work: From Machine Learning (ML) and Deep Learning (DL) for precise predictions to Reinforcement Learning for dynamic grid optimization, AI leverages cutting-edge algorithms to get the most out of every battery.
Real-World Impact:
Leading institutions like Fraunhofer ISE are developing AI-powered software for storage management. Companies exploring AI in energy trading report double-digit gains in efficiency and profitability. While challenges like data quality and integration exist, the benefits are clear: significant cost savings and a more resilient, sustainable energy future.
The Future is Bright:
AI isn’t just optimizing existing tech; it’s accelerating the discovery of new battery materials. Combined with quantum computing and nanotechnology, AI promises to unlock entirely new battery chemistries and designs, supercharging the energy transition.
